Comment préparer Wilton Stabilized Whipped Cream

  1. In a small saucepan, bloom 2 teaspoons of powdered gelatin in 2 tablespoons of cold water. Let stand for 5 minutes to soften.
  2. Gently heat the gelatin mixture over very low heat, stirring constantly, until the gelatin is completely dissolved. Do not boil.
  3. Remove from heat and let the gelatin mixture cool completely to room temperature. (This is crucial for preventing grainy whipped cream).
  4. In a large bowl, beat 2 cups of heavy whipping cream with 1/4 cup of powdered sugar until soft peaks form.
  5. With the mixer running on low speed, slowly pour in the cooled gelatin mixture.
  6. Increase the mixer speed to high and beat until stiff peaks form. Be careful not to overwhip.
